The 2018 Major League Baseball All-Star Game will take place on Tuesday, July 17. The first half of the MLB season will end this weekend, as all teams will get at least four days off for the All-Star Break. Let’s take a look at some of the top weekend betting picks for this weekend.

Friday, July 13: Boston Red Sox (Porcello) vs. Toronto Blue Jays (Happ)

The Red Sox host the Blue Jays this weekend for a 4 game series, starting on Thursday. Game two of the series will feature Rick Porcello (11-3, 3.58 ERA) vs. J.A. Happ (10-5, 4.44 ERA). This appears to be a decent pitching matchup, but the Red Sox have a much better lineup than the Blue Jays, and are capable of scoring a ton of runs. Happ has given up a combined 13 earned runs in his last two starts, and the trend should continue on Friday night. Boston, and Porcello, will win on Friday night.

Saturday, July 14: San Diego Padres (Perdomo) vs. Chicago Cubs (Lester)

The Chicago Cubs will be wrapping up a West Coast road trip against the San Diego Padres this weekend. On Saturday, Cubs ace’ Jon Lester, will make the start for Chicago. Lester was named to the All-Star team in the National League and is 11-2 with a 2.45 ERA this season. Struggling pitcher, Luis Perdomo, will take the mound for San Diego. The Cubs are the much better team, and Lester will pitch the team to a victory on Saturday.
